質問編集履歴
12
test
CHANGED
File without changes
|
test
CHANGED
@@ -87,3 +87,7 @@
|
|
87
87
|
補足
|
88
88
|
|
89
89
|
CURLE_COULDNT_CONNECTは解決しました。ポート990がダメだったようです。ポート21に変更したらCURLE_COULDNT_CONNECTは解消しました。今度は35番のエラーが出ます。どうすればいいでしょうか?
|
90
|
+
|
91
|
+
|
92
|
+
|
93
|
+
サーバーはTLS1.2です。
|
11
test
CHANGED
File without changes
|
test
CHANGED
@@ -81,3 +81,9 @@
|
|
81
81
|
追記
|
82
82
|
|
83
83
|
やっぱりよくわからないのでレンタルサーバーの業者に問い合わせ中です。
|
84
|
+
|
85
|
+
|
86
|
+
|
87
|
+
補足
|
88
|
+
|
89
|
+
CURLE_COULDNT_CONNECTは解決しました。ポート990がダメだったようです。ポート21に変更したらCURLE_COULDNT_CONNECTは解消しました。今度は35番のエラーが出ます。どうすればいいでしょうか?
|
10
test
CHANGED
File without changes
|
test
CHANGED
@@ -75,3 +75,9 @@
|
|
75
75
|
追記
|
76
76
|
|
77
77
|
いやいやいや、そんなことないですよね?ffftpを使えば専用のドメインなんか無くてもFTPS通信が出来ます。FTP通信のパスワードが秘密鍵ってこと?
|
78
|
+
|
79
|
+
|
80
|
+
|
81
|
+
追記
|
82
|
+
|
83
|
+
やっぱりよくわからないのでレンタルサーバーの業者に問い合わせ中です。
|
9
test
CHANGED
File without changes
|
test
CHANGED
@@ -69,3 +69,9 @@
|
|
69
69
|
とりあえず、新規ドメインを申し込みました。
|
70
70
|
|
71
71
|
ドメインが利用できるようになるまで1週間掛かるそうです。
|
72
|
+
|
73
|
+
|
74
|
+
|
75
|
+
追記
|
76
|
+
|
77
|
+
いやいやいや、そんなことないですよね?ffftpを使えば専用のドメインなんか無くてもFTPS通信が出来ます。FTP通信のパスワードが秘密鍵ってこと?
|
8
補足追記
test
CHANGED
File without changes
|
test
CHANGED
@@ -65,3 +65,7 @@
|
|
65
65
|
なんとなくわかってきました。
|
66
66
|
|
67
67
|
サーバーに専用のドメインを作って証明書とか秘密鍵を入手する必要があるようです。
|
68
|
+
|
69
|
+
とりあえず、新規ドメインを申し込みました。
|
70
|
+
|
71
|
+
ドメインが利用できるようになるまで1週間掛かるそうです。
|
7
補足追記
test
CHANGED
File without changes
|
test
CHANGED
@@ -57,3 +57,11 @@
|
|
57
57
|
次は「CURLE_COULDNT_CONNECT」が出てくるようになりました。
|
58
58
|
|
59
59
|
なぜでしょうか?
|
60
|
+
|
61
|
+
|
62
|
+
|
63
|
+
追記
|
64
|
+
|
65
|
+
なんとなくわかってきました。
|
66
|
+
|
67
|
+
サーバーに専用のドメインを作って証明書とか秘密鍵を入手する必要があるようです。
|
6
補足追記
test
CHANGED
File without changes
|
test
CHANGED
@@ -37,3 +37,23 @@
|
|
37
37
|
ソース上は/なのに、なぜか//になっています。
|
38
38
|
|
39
39
|
なぜでしょうか?
|
40
|
+
|
41
|
+
|
42
|
+
|
43
|
+
追記
|
44
|
+
|
45
|
+
たぶん/が//になるのは間違っていかったようです。
|
46
|
+
|
47
|
+
ちゃんと動くと思われるサンプルソースでわざわざそのように変更するコードが入っていました。
|
48
|
+
|
49
|
+
ftps:////サーバー名//home//ホスト名//www//フォルダ名//ファイル名
|
50
|
+
|
51
|
+
↑ここに4つ////が付いていたのが間違いだったようです。
|
52
|
+
|
53
|
+
ftps://サーバー名//home//ホスト名//www//フォルダ名//ファイル名
|
54
|
+
|
55
|
+
↑これに変更したところ「CURLE_URL_MALFORMAT」は出なくなりました。
|
56
|
+
|
57
|
+
次は「CURLE_COULDNT_CONNECT」が出てくるようになりました。
|
58
|
+
|
59
|
+
なぜでしょうか?
|
5
補足追記
test
CHANGED
File without changes
|
test
CHANGED
@@ -25,3 +25,15 @@
|
|
25
25
|
|
26
26
|
|
27
27
|
たぶん、ftpsから始まるURLです。
|
28
|
+
|
29
|
+
|
30
|
+
|
31
|
+
追記
|
32
|
+
|
33
|
+
ftps:////サーバー名//home//ホスト名//www//フォルダ名//ファイル名
|
34
|
+
|
35
|
+
です。
|
36
|
+
|
37
|
+
ソース上は/なのに、なぜか//になっています。
|
38
|
+
|
39
|
+
なぜでしょうか?
|
4
test
CHANGED
File without changes
|
test
CHANGED
@@ -15,3 +15,13 @@
|
|
15
15
|
|
16
16
|
|
17
17
|
https://github.com/embeddedmz/ftpclient-cpp/blob/master/FTP/FTPClient.cpp
|
18
|
+
|
19
|
+
|
20
|
+
|
21
|
+
追記
|
22
|
+
|
23
|
+
>strFileの値はどうなっていますか?
|
24
|
+
|
25
|
+
|
26
|
+
|
27
|
+
たぶん、ftpsから始まるURLです。
|
3
test
CHANGED
@@ -1 +1 @@
|
|
1
|
-
curl を使ってみたところ「CURLE_URL_MALFORMAT」というエラーになって先に進めません。 なぜでしょうか?
|
1
|
+
FTPS通信のためcurl を使ってみたところ「CURLE_URL_MALFORMAT」というエラーになって先に進めません。 なぜでしょうか?
|
test
CHANGED
File without changes
|
2
test
CHANGED
File without changes
|
test
CHANGED
@@ -4,8 +4,14 @@
|
|
4
4
|
|
5
5
|
|
6
6
|
|
7
|
+
追記
|
8
|
+
|
7
9
|
```C++
|
8
10
|
|
9
11
|
curl_easy_setopt(m_pCurlSession, CURLOPT_URL, strFile.c_str());
|
10
12
|
|
11
13
|
```
|
14
|
+
|
15
|
+
|
16
|
+
|
17
|
+
https://github.com/embeddedmz/ftpclient-cpp/blob/master/FTP/FTPClient.cpp
|
1
test
CHANGED
File without changes
|
test
CHANGED
@@ -1,3 +1,11 @@
|
|
1
1
|
FTPS通信にて、curl を使ってみたところ「CURLE_URL_MALFORMAT」というエラーになって先に進めません。
|
2
2
|
|
3
3
|
なぜでしょうか?
|
4
|
+
|
5
|
+
|
6
|
+
|
7
|
+
```C++
|
8
|
+
|
9
|
+
curl_easy_setopt(m_pCurlSession, CURLOPT_URL, strFile.c_str());
|
10
|
+
|
11
|
+
```
|